Warning: file_get_contents(/data/phpspider/zhask/data//catemap/9/ios/101.json): failed to open stream: No such file or directory in /data/phpspider/zhask/libs/function.php on line 167

Warning: Invalid argument supplied for foreach() in /data/phpspider/zhask/libs/tag.function.php on line 1116

Notice: Undefined index: in /data/phpspider/zhask/libs/function.php on line 180

Warning: array_chunk() expects parameter 1 to be array, null given in /data/phpspider/zhask/libs/function.php on line 181
Google应用程序引擎(Python)-已发送但未接收邮件_Python_Google App Engine - Fatal编程技术网

Google应用程序引擎(Python)-已发送但未接收邮件

Google应用程序引擎(Python)-已发送但未接收邮件,python,google-app-engine,Python,Google App Engine,以下是我用来发送邮件的代码(不完全是,我有不同的主体、主题和发件人的邮件,但出于隐私原因,我没有张贴这些代码): 代码毫无例外地执行,我的应用程序引擎对邮件API的调用配额增加,发送的电子邮件数量配额也增加,这表明电子邮件发送成功。但是,当我查看邮件时,我没有收到电子邮件 我尝试过改变主题、正文、发件人电子邮件等,但我是否收到邮件似乎完全是随机的——我有时(很少)收到,而其他时间则没有。邮件甚至不在我的垃圾邮件文件夹中 发生什么事了?如何确保每次都收到邮件?对于第二个问题:您无法确保邮件收到(如

以下是我用来发送邮件的代码(不完全是,我有不同的主体、主题和发件人的邮件,但出于隐私原因,我没有张贴这些代码):

代码毫无例外地执行,我的应用程序引擎对邮件API的调用配额增加,发送的电子邮件数量配额也增加,这表明电子邮件发送成功。但是,当我查看邮件时,我没有收到电子邮件

我尝试过改变主题、正文、发件人电子邮件等,但我是否收到邮件似乎完全是随机的——我有时(很少)收到,而其他时间则没有。邮件甚至不在我的垃圾邮件文件夹中


发生什么事了?如何确保每次都收到邮件?

对于第二个问题:您无法确保邮件收到(如果没有额外的回执确认服务-另一种beast),您最多只能检测邮件是否成功传递到邮件发送基础结构。另见

您是否将应用程序配置为接收跳出通知?-这就是你通常知道邮件为何不被发送的方式。你能检查一下邮件正文中是否存在指向应用程序
appspot.com
域的链接吗?
body="Some body"
subject="Some Subject"
email = user.email # user.email returns a valid email address

mail.send_mail('something@myappid.appspotmail.com', email, subject, body)